Sahara Became the Winner of Capcom Cup 12 and Won $1 Million
From March 11 to March 14, 2026, one of the main tournaments in Street Fighter 6, Capcom Cup 12, took place. A total of 48 participants competed for the champion title and the main prize of $1 million. The winner was Japanese player Sahara, who represents GOOD8 SQUAD. In the grand final, he defeated French esports player Kilzyou with a score of 5:1.

During the playoffs, Sahara demonstrated very stable gameplay:
- Quarterfinal — defeated Xerna (5:0)
- Semifinal — defeated Blaz (5:3)
- Grand Final — defeated Kilzyou (5:1)
In the match for third place, Chilean player Blaz defeated Japanese player Higuchi with a score of 5:3.
The total prize pool of the tournament was $1,282,000. According to the rules, most of the money was awarded to the top finishers:
- 1st place — Sahara (Japan) — $1,000,000. Also qualified directly for Capcom Cup 13 and Esports World Cup 2026
- 2nd place — Kilzyou (France) — $100,000 + EWC 2026 qualification
- 3rd place — Blaz (Chile) — $50,000 + EWC 2026 qualification
- 4th place — Higuchi (Japan) — $20,000 + EWC 2026 qualification
- 5th–8th places — Fuudo, Dual Kevin, Vxbao, Micky — $10,000 each
